- Amendment requires public hearingConditional useAllowed only after a discretionary approval — usually a public hearing and a board vote.
There shall be no amendment, change or variation of any condition created pursuant to the provisions of this section until after a public hearing before city council
- Application fee required
All applications shall be accompanied by the appropriate fee according to the current fee schedule.
- City council review period100 days
the city council shall conduct at least one public hearing and take final action on such application within one hundred (100) calendar days from the date of action by the planning commission
- Commencement timeframe2 years
Any use authorized by a special use permit shall commence within two (2) years of the date of approval
- Compatibility requirement
Compatible with the character of adjacent properties and the surrounding neighborhood.
- Completeness review period10 business days
The zoning administrator shall review the special use permit application, concept plan, and supporting documentation for completeness within ten (10) business days
The proposed land use shall be: Consistent with the city's adopted comprehensive plan
- Concept plan contour interval5 ft
preliminary grading plan depicting finished contours, with contour intervals of five (5) feet or less
- Concept plan copies5 copies
The special use permit application shall be accompanied by five (5) printed copies of the concept plan
- Concept plan required
The special use permit application shall be accompanied by five (5) printed copies of the concept plan
- Concept plan scale maximum30 ft/inch
Map scale (to be one inch equal not more than thirty (30) feet
- Concept plan sheet max heightMaximum heightThe tallest a building may be, given in feet, in storeys, or both — whichever binds first.36 inches
maximum sheet size of twenty-four (24) inches by thirty-six (36) inches
- Concept plan sheet max width24 inches
maximum sheet size of twenty-four (24) inches by thirty-six (36) inches
- Conditions imposition allowed
In granting any special use permit, the city council may impose any conditions necessary to assure that the proposed use, its operational characteristics, and schedule of activities will conform to the requirements of this section
- Externalities limitation
The proposed use, intensity of use, and associated schedule of land use operations shall not create dust, noise, vibration, glare, traffic conditions, environmental disruption, or other externalities that would harm nearby properties
- HistoricHistoric districtAn area where exterior changes need design review to protect its character. preservation requirement
The proposed use shall not result in the destruction, loss, or damage of any feature determined to be of significant ecological, scenic, cultural, or historic importance.
- Performance guarantee allowed
The city council may include special conditions of approval with a special use permit and may also require posting of a performance guarantee.
- Planning commission review period100 days
Failure of the planning commission to report within one hundred (100) calendar days of the first meeting of the planning commission shall be deemed approved
- Pre-application conference required
A pre-application conference shall be conducted between the applicant and the zoning administrator prior to undertaking the formal submission and review process
- Recording deadline30 days
Proof of recording must be submitted to the office of the zoning administrator within thirty (30) calendar days of action
- Recording required
The applicant shall sign and record a notice of special use, to be recorded in the circuit court of the city.
Special use permits may be issued by the city council upon (1) official public notice and hearing as required by law for changes and amendments to this ordinance
- Review body
review by the planning commission and approval of a special use permit by city council
- Revocation allowed
The city council may revoke a special use permit for failure to comply with the conditions of approval.
- Time limits allowed
The city council may specify time limits or expiration dates for a special use permit, including provisions for periodic review and renewal.
